What's Happening?
Elden Ring Nightreign introduces a challenging enhanced boss, Everdark Gladius, whose mechanics can inadvertently doom players. The boss has a subtle taunt move that increases his damage output by 7.5% each time he is attacked, stacking up to three times. This mechanic can make weaker characters vulnerable to one-hit defeats. The lack of obvious cues for the taunt makes it difficult for players to avoid triggering the damage buff, adding complexity to the fight. The enhanced boss is part of Nightreign's expansion, which includes new challenges and mechanics for players to master.
